Understanding Adjustable Incline Treadmills
An adjustable incline treadmill enables users to customize the angle of the running surface area, imitating the experience of running uphill. This feature is vital for those aiming to improve their training regimens, burn more calories, or establish specific muscular groups. Users can normally adjust the incline in different increments, enabling a tailored exercise experience.
Key Features of Adjustable Incline Treadmills
Below are a few of the standout features that users frequently look for in adjustable incline treadmills:

Variable Incline Settings: Most treadmills offer numerous incline levels, generally ranging from 0% to 15% or more. This permits gradual progression and varied workout challenges.

Built-in Workouts: Many adjustable incline treadmills come geared up with pre-set workout programs customized to various physical fitness levels, including varying speeds and inclines to keep the workout engaging.

Heart Rate Monitoring: Some designs offer heart rate monitors to track cardiovascular efficiency, supplying important information for fitness and health tracking.

Performance Metrics: Users can track time, distance, speed, calories burned, and incline level, helping them to monitor their development effectively.

Security Features: Safety systems such as emergency stop buttons and durable hand rails boost user security during workouts.

Space-Saving Designs: Foldable designs enable users to save the treadmill easily when not in usage, making them appropriate for small home health clubs.
Advantages of Using Adjustable Incline Treadmills
Incorporating an adjustable incline treadmill into a fitness routine deals a multitude of benefits:

Increased Caloric Burn: Walking or running at an incline raises the heart rate, resulting in more calories burned compared to working out on a flat treadmill.

Muscle Building: Adjusting the incline targets various muscle groups, particularly in the legs and glutes, consequently fostering muscle definition and growth.

Improved Cardiovascular Health: Regular usage of incline treadmills can enhance heart health by providing a more demanding exercise that improves cardiovascular endurance.

Joint-Friendly Workouts: Treadmills provide a gentler effect on joints compared to outdoor running, making them appropriate for people recovering from injuries or those with joint concerns.

Variety and Motivation: The ability to change the elevation keeps workouts engaging, lowering monotony and increasing the likelihood of sticking to a fitness routine.

Personalized Training: Users can adjust the incline according to their private physical fitness level and specific objectives, making the treadmill appropriate for everyone from beginners to sophisticated athletes.

Typical Use Cases
Adjustable incline treadmills accommodate various user requirements, consisting of:

Beginners: Individuals new to physical fitness can begin at a lower incline and work their way up as they develop strength and endurance.

Weight-loss: Those wanting to shed pounds can take advantage of the increased caloric burn offered by incline workouts.

Professional athletes: Runners and professional athletes can utilize adjustable inclines to replicate hill training, essential for competitive performance.

Rehab: Individuals recuperating from injuries can slowly increase intensity utilizing adjustable incline settings, promoting safe rehab.
FAQWhat is the highest incline on an adjustable incline treadmill?
The optimum incline varies by model, but most adjustable incline treadmills offer an incline variety in between 10% to 15%. Higher-end designs may even offer an incline of 20%.
Are adjustable incline treadmills appropriate for beginners?
Absolutely! Adjustable incline treadmills can be utilized by newbies at lower inclines, progressively increasing as they get strength and self-confidence.
How does using an incline affect my workout?
Utilizing an incline increases the strength of your exercise, leading to greater calorie burn and much better muscle engagement. It challenges your cardiovascular system and builds endurance.
What should I look for in regards to service warranty for a treadmill?
Look for a service warranty that covers significant parts like the frame, motor, and electronics, ideally using a minimum of 1-3 years for parts and labor.
How typically should I use an incline treadmill?
This depends on your fitness goals. For most users, 3-5 times a week is ideal for effective training and healing.
